Adolescent sleep restriction effects on cognition and mood
Michelle A Short1, Michael W L Chee2
1School of Psychology, Flinders University, Adelaide, SA, Australia.
Adolescent sleep restriction impairs cognitive and affective functions, with effects accumulating over time. Afternoon naps can help, but adolescents still need about 9 hours of sleep nightly for optimal neurobehavioral function.
Area of Science:
- Neuroscience
- Sleep Medicine
- Adolescent Health
Background:
- Adolescents globally suffer from insufficient sleep.
- Previous research indicated links between sleep deprivation and neurobehavioral deficits.
Purpose of the Study:
- To clarify the impact of sleep restriction on adolescent neurobehavioral function.
- To assess the efficacy of napping in mitigating sleep loss effects.
Main Methods:
- Review of experimental and quasi-experimental studies on sleep restriction in adolescents.
- Analysis of cognitive and affective outcomes following sleep loss.
- Evaluation of the impact of afternoon naps on sleepiness and performance.
Main Results:
- Multiple nights of restricted sleep cumulatively impair cognitive and affective functions.
- Weekend recovery sleep may not fully reverse these deficits.
- Afternoon naps reduce sleepiness and improve vigilance, memory, and mood without disrupting nocturnal sleep.
Conclusions:
- Adolescent sleep restriction has significant cumulative neurobehavioral consequences.
- Napping offers partial mitigation but does not replace the need for adequate sleep.
- Adolescents require approximately 9 hours of sleep per night for optimal neurobehavioral functioning.
